Composition of the preparation.

 

Prostanorm - a preparation of vegetable origin.

 

The drug has a pronounced prostanoactive effect due to anti-inflammatory, analgesic, bacteriostatic (staphylococcus, enterococcus) effect. Prostanorum improves microcirculation of prostate tissue, ejaculate parameters (including sperm motility) with pathozoospermia and secretion of the prostate gland on the soil of chronic prostatitis; normalizes urination.

 

Composition

 

Dry extract Prostanorm obtained from a mixture of medicinal raw materials: St. John's Wort herbs, Canadian goldenrod grass, licorice roots, rhizomes with roots of Echinacea purpurea + auxiliary substances (tablets).

 

Grass of St. John's wort Perforated + Herbs of goldenrod Canadian + Licorice roots + Rhizome with roots of Echinacea purpurea + auxiliary substances (liquid extract).

 

Indications

  • chronic prostatitis;
  • infertility (pathozoospermia) due to chronic prostatitis (in complex therapy);
  • BPH (benign prostatic hyperplasia);
  • prostate adenoma;
  • as an anti-inflammatory and normalizing urination drug.

 

Forms of release

 

The tablets covered with a cover of 200 mg.

 

The extract for oral ingestion is liquid (sometimes mistakenly referred to as a drop or solution).

 

The extract is dry (in powder form).

 

The medicinal form in the form of rectal suppositories at the time of publication of the drug in the Directory did not exist.

 

Instructions for use and reception scheme

 

Pills

 

The drug is prescribed for 1-2 tablets 3 times a day. The duration of therapy is up to 6-7 weeks. The question of re-holding the course of treatment is decided by the doctor individually.

 

Tablets should be taken 30 minutes before or 40 minutes after eating.

 

Extract liquid

 

Inside, 1/2 ch.lostki (2.5 ml) of liquid diluted in 1/4 cup of water 30 minutes before or 40 minutes after eating. The course is 4-6 weeks. Conducting a second course is possible after consulting a doctor.

 

Side effect

  • allergic reactions.

 

Contraindications

  • acute glomerulonephritis;
  • hypersensitivity to the components of the drug.

 

Application in pregnancy and lactation

 

Not noted.

 

Use in children

 

The efficacy and safety of the drug in patients under the age of 18 years has not been investigated.

 

special instructions

 

Prostanorm can be used in combination with biogenic stimulants, vitamins, antibacterial drugs, prostate massage and physiotherapy procedures.

 

Use with caution in diseases for which the use of immunostimulating agents is not recommended (the preparation contains Echinacea extract).

 

The possibility of using Prostanorm for the treatment of chronic cystitis in women is investigated.

 

Drug Interactions

 

Incompatibilities with other drugs have not been identified.
